The Radiologic Technologist & Medical Support Specialist performs routine will perform routine x-ray examinations in accordance with Concentra policies, practices, and procedures and applicable regulations under direct supervision of the treating clinician, as well as supports in other needed areas of the facility. This role requires efficient and accurate delivery of one-on-one patient care while thriving in a fast-paced environment. The RT MSS ensures that every patient is treated with quality clinical care and receives an excellent patient experience from welcoming, respectful, and skillful colleagues.
ResponsibilitiesRadiologic Technologist Duties
- Prepare patients for radiologic procedures. Escort patients to dressing and x-ray rooms, provide verbal and/or written instructions and assist patients in positioning body parts to be radiographed. Explain procedures and observe patients to ensure patient care, safety and comfort during the x-ray exam.
- Operate radiologic equipment to produce images of the body for diagnostic purposes. Position radiologic equipment and adjust controls to set exposure time and distance according to specification of examination. Take x-rays following established radiologic requirements and regulations to ensure patient care and safety.
- Use radiation safety measures and protection devices to ensure safety of patients and team members
- Ensure radiologic equipment remains in working order. Report equipment malfunctions to Center Operations Director
- Ensure all Radiology workflows are followed and all Radiology reports cross correctly to EMR
- Follows documentation procedures and completes required documentation related to patient x-ray visit.
- Maintain all x-ray equipment, including calibration, QA/QC procedures, and record keeping in accordance with current policy and procedures
